LAUSD is evaluating the future of athletic field surfaces amid discussions on the benefits and drawbacks of natural grass versus synthetic turf. Community meetings and an online survey have been conducted to gather input from stakeholders. A comprehensive study will assess factors such as playability, safety, environmental impact, and maintenance costs before any policy changes are made. Both surfaces offer unique advantages, and experts emphasize that injury statistics do not clearly favor either option.
